Sentence examples of "conozca" in Spanish with translation "know"

<>
Es extraño que nadie nos conozca. It's strange that nobody knows us.
Puede que ella conozca los hechos. She may know the facts.
¡Tal vez conozca a esta persona! Maybe I know this person!
A veces no creo que te conozca. Sometimes I don't believe I know you.
Mi meta es hacer que la gente conozca el arte. My goal is to make people know art.
Yo sé que es muy improbable que cualquiera me conozca. I know that it is highly unlikely that anyone knows me.
